Answer:

x=5

Step-by-step explanation:

(4x-5)/5 = 3

Multiply each side by 5

4x-5 = 3*5

4x-5 = 15

Add 5 to each side

4x-5+5 = 15+5

4x= 20

Divide by 4

4x/4 = 20/4

x = 5
